2009 Calendar Contest
Calling All Artists
The AARP Foundation invites all artists to submit their masterpieces as part of our AARP Foundation 2009 Calendar Contest! We welcome all current members to enter their original oil, acrylic, or watercolor paintings through May 31, 2008.
Twelve to fourteen paintings will be chosen to adorn our annual AARP Foundation Calendar — and one could be yours! In addition to being featured in our 2009 calendar, the winning artwork will be exhibited at this year’s AARP Life@50+ National Event & Expo in Washington, DC, September 4-6, 2008!
The theme for this year’s calendar is “America: Then and Now.”
Whether portraying a modern cityscape or a memory from once upon a time, this calendar will illustrate that just as the scenery and landscapes have changed, so has society as a whole. Artists are requested to submit paintings that represent an image from either the past or the present. Entries should not be limited to but can include any location or personal memories.
